이미지는 예시일 수 있습니다.
제품 세부사항은 사양을 확인하세요.
MB90F387PMT-G-N2E1

MB90F387PMT-G-N2E1

Product Overview

Category: Microcontroller
Use: Embedded systems, automotive applications
Characteristics: High-performance, low-power consumption, rich peripheral functions
Package: LQFP-100
Essence: 16-bit microcontroller with integrated flash memory
Packaging/Quantity: Tray packaging, 250 units per tray

Specifications

  • CPU: 16-bit CISC
  • Operating Frequency: Up to 20 MHz
  • Flash Memory: 256 KB
  • RAM: 12 KB
  • EEPROM: 4 KB
  • I/O Ports: 80
  • Timers/Counters: 8-bit x 6, 16-bit x 2
  • Analog-to-Digital Converter (ADC): 10-bit, 8 channels
  • Serial Communication Interfaces: UART, I2C, SPI
  • Operating Voltage: 2.7V - 5.5V
  • Operating Temperature Range: -40°C to +85°C

Detailed Pin Configuration

The MB90F387PMT-G-N2E1 microcontroller has a total of 100 pins. The pin configuration is as follows:

  • Pins 1-4: VDD (Power Supply)
  • Pins 5-8: GND (Ground)
  • Pins 9-16: Port A (I/O)
  • Pins 17-24: Port B (I/O)
  • Pins 25-32: Port C (I/O)
  • Pins 33-40: Port D (I/O)
  • Pins 41-48: Port E (I/O)
  • Pins 49-56: Port F (I/O)
  • Pins 57-64: Port G (I/O)
  • Pins 65-72: Port H (I/O)
  • Pins 73-80: Port J (I/O)
  • Pins 81-88: Port K (I/O)
  • Pins 89-96: Port L (I/O)
  • Pins 97-100: XTAL (Crystal Oscillator)

Functional Features

  1. High Performance: The MB90F387PMT-G-N2E1 microcontroller offers a high operating frequency of up to 20 MHz, enabling fast and efficient processing of instructions.
  2. Low Power Consumption: With its optimized power management features, the microcontroller minimizes power consumption, making it suitable for battery-powered applications.
  3. Rich Peripheral Functions: The device provides a wide range of integrated peripheral functions, including timers/counters, UART, I2C, SPI, and an ADC, allowing for versatile system designs.
  4. Flash Memory: The 256 KB flash memory enables program storage, allowing for flexible firmware updates and customization.
  5. Wide Operating Voltage Range: The microcontroller operates within a voltage range of 2.7V to 5.5V, providing compatibility with various power supply sources.

Advantages and Disadvantages

Advantages: - High-performance processing capabilities - Low power consumption for energy-efficient applications - Rich peripheral functions simplify system design - Ample flash memory for program storage and updates - Wide operating voltage range for flexibility

Disadvantages: - Limited RAM capacity (12 KB) - Relatively small number of I/O ports (80)

Working Principles

The MB90F387PMT-G-N2E1 microcontroller follows a 16-bit CISC architecture. It executes instructions fetched from the flash memory using its CPU. The integrated peripherals and I/O ports allow the microcontroller to interact with external devices and sensors. The working principles involve executing instructions, processing data, and controlling the connected system based on the program stored in the flash memory.

Detailed Application Field Plans

The MB90F387PMT-G-N2E1 microcontroller finds applications in various fields, including:

  1. Automotive Systems: The microcontroller is suitable for automotive applications such as engine control units (ECUs), body control modules (BCMs), and instrument clusters.
  2. Industrial Automation: It can be used in industrial automation systems for controlling machinery, monitoring sensors, and managing communication interfaces.
  3. Home Appliances: The microcontroller enables intelligent control and user interface implementation in home appliances like washing machines, air conditioners, and refrigerators.
  4. Consumer Electronics: It can be utilized in consumer electronic devices such as smart TVs, set-top boxes, and audio systems for efficient processing and connectivity features.

Detailed and Complete Alternative Models

  1. Renesas R5F100LEAFA
  2. NXP LPC1768FBD100
  3. STMicroelectronics STM32F103C8T6
  4. Microchip PIC18F45K22-I/P

기술 솔루션에 MB90F387PMT-G-N2E1 적용과 관련된 10가지 일반적인 질문과 답변을 나열하세요.

Sure! Here are 10 common questions and answers related to the application of MB90F387PMT-G-N2E1 in technical solutions:

Q1: What is the MB90F387PMT-G-N2E1 microcontroller used for? A1: The MB90F387PMT-G-N2E1 microcontroller is commonly used in various technical solutions, including industrial automation, motor control, and automotive applications.

Q2: What is the operating voltage range of the MB90F387PMT-G-N2E1 microcontroller? A2: The MB90F387PMT-G-N2E1 operates within a voltage range of 2.7V to 5.5V.

Q3: How many I/O pins does the MB90F387PMT-G-N2E1 microcontroller have? A3: The MB90F387PMT-G-N2E1 has a total of 74 I/O pins available for use.

Q4: Can the MB90F387PMT-G-N2E1 microcontroller be programmed using C language? A4: Yes, the MB90F387PMT-G-N2E1 microcontroller can be programmed using C language, making it easier for developers to write code for their applications.

Q5: Does the MB90F387PMT-G-N2E1 microcontroller support real-time operating systems (RTOS)? A5: Yes, the MB90F387PMT-G-N2E1 microcontroller supports various real-time operating systems, allowing for efficient multitasking and scheduling in complex applications.

Q6: What is the maximum clock frequency of the MB90F387PMT-G-N2E1 microcontroller? A6: The MB90F387PMT-G-N2E1 microcontroller can operate at a maximum clock frequency of 40 MHz.

Q7: Does the MB90F387PMT-G-N2E1 microcontroller have built-in analog-to-digital converters (ADC)? A7: Yes, the MB90F387PMT-G-N2E1 microcontroller has 12-bit ADCs, allowing for accurate analog signal measurements.

Q8: Can the MB90F387PMT-G-N2E1 microcontroller communicate with other devices using serial communication protocols? A8: Yes, the MB90F387PMT-G-N2E1 microcontroller supports various serial communication protocols such as UART, SPI, and I2C, enabling easy integration with other devices.

Q9: What is the maximum amount of flash memory available in the MB90F387PMT-G-N2E1 microcontroller? A9: The MB90F387PMT-G-N2E1 microcontroller has a maximum flash memory capacity of 256 KB.

Q10: Is the MB90F387PMT-G-N2E1 microcontroller suitable for low-power applications? A10: Yes, the MB90F387PMT-G-N2E1 microcontroller is designed to be power-efficient, making it suitable for battery-powered or energy-conscious applications.

Please note that these answers are general and may vary depending on the specific requirements and implementation of the MB90F387PMT-G-N2E1 microcontroller in different technical solutions.